Output 28b8aed0234b56e65dd93c0e30c74fbeca7939ef92ffbb02048c6b8267bd4ce2:45

value
170580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622b19f34e46dba358e3b7ba5bb969c1a6bbb0cf OP_EQUAL
address
3Ae5n5X8scXJ9KHD7sahQLu7z6PgcdPE5V
transaction
28b8aed0234b56e65dd93c0e30c74fbeca7939ef92ffbb02048c6b8267bd4ce2
spent
true